Drone delivery services offer convenience and efficiency, but they also present challenges in terms of security. One of the major concerns is the potential for theft and vandalism during the delivery process. These restrictions dictate the maximum weight and size that a drone can carry during its flight. By adhering to these limitations, operators can prevent overloaded drones, which could compromise the safety and stability of the aircraft. This also helps to minimise the risk of accidents and potential damage to the payload during transit.

To address the issue of theft and vandalism in drone deliveries, companies are exploring various security measures to safeguard the packages in transit. Technologies such as GPS tracking, biometric locks, and real-time surveillance are being considered to enhance the security of drone deliveries. Additionally, implementing geofencing and restricted delivery zones can help minimise the risks associated with malicious interference. Regulatory bodies enforce these restrictions to maintain order in the airspace and protect the well-being of the general public. Failure to comply with these limitations could result in serious consequences, including fines, suspension of operations, or even legal action. Therefore, it is imperative for drone delivery companies to diligently follow payload restrictions to operate within the boundaries of the law and ensure the smooth running of their services.

There is a critical need to implement robust security measures to safeguard deliveries transported via drone services. One effective strategy is the use of encryption technology to protect the communication between drones and the central control system. Another key security measure is the incorporation of geo-fencing technology, which creates virtual boundaries for drones to operate within specified areas. Through geo-fencing, operators can restrict drones from flying into restricted zones or deviating from the intended delivery route. Drone delivery services require a significant investment in infrastructure to operate efficiently. One of the key requirements is the need for dedicated landing pads and charging stations strategically placed to ensure quick and safe delivery of packages. Regular drone inspections and upkeep are essential to detect any potential issues or malfunctions before they compromise the delivery process. By conducting routine checks on the drones, operators can identify and address any maintenance needs promptly, thus minimising the risk of accidents or delays in deliveries.

In addition to landing pads and charging stations, a reliable communication network is essential for the successful implementation of drone delivery services. Drones need to be able to communicate with central control systems to receive updated delivery instructions and ensure seamless coordination.
